Output e347a95fa83a8a2ee283da0466b8d407feee74439e889bc2c44d9a5c7bbb54f1:1

value
18323354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ba297440ab1beb9a9b06b150c7af4bc5106b22b OP_EQUAL
address
35fjkoeFH6eeXQieSfJYabTELkeqXHZH1y
transaction
e347a95fa83a8a2ee283da0466b8d407feee74439e889bc2c44d9a5c7bbb54f1
spent
true